IWL Pipe Wrapping Coating Specification

  • Working Temperature
  • -10C to 60C (approximate)
  • Technology
  • Bituminous adhesive backed PE/PP tape system
  • Installation Type
  • Cold applied, manual unrolling and wrapping
  • Shape
  • Roll
  • Coating Type
  • Bituminous/Polyethylene/Polypropylene Pipe Wrapping Tape
  • Control Type
  • Manual application
  • Operating Pressure
  • Varies per installation
  • Mounting Type
  • Wrap around mounting
  • Features
  • UV resistant, waterproof, flexible, high adhesive strength
  • Coverage Area
  • Varies with roll size and pipe diameter
  • Application
  • Anti-corrosion protection for underground and above-ground pipelines
  • Diameter
  • Customizable as per pipe size
  • Capacity
  • Standard rolls 100mm - 300mm width, 30m - 50m length
  • Pressure
  • Suitable for standard pipeline pressures
  • Tensile Strength
  • High tensile strength for pipe protection
  • Surface Preparation Required
  • Yes, recommended for best adhesion
  • Waterproof
  • Yes
  • Shelf Life
  • At least 12 months under proper storage conditions
  • Standards
  • Meets IS/ASTM standards for pipeline wrapping tape
  • Adhesive Type
  • Bituminous or butyl rubber based adhesives
  • Color
  • Black
  • Chemical Resistance
  • Excellent resistance to acids, alkalis, and salts
  • Thickness
  • Typically 1.5 mm to 2.0 mm (as per type)

FAQ's of IWL Pipe Wrapping Coating:


Q: How does IWL Pipe Wrapping Coating protect pipelines from corrosion?

A: IWL Pipe Wrapping Coating provides a waterproof and high-tensile layer that prevents moisture and corrosive substances from reaching the pipeline surface, ensuring long-term protection against corrosion.

Q: What surface preparation is required before application?

A: Proper surface preparation, which may include cleaning and priming, is recommended to achieve the best possible adhesion and performance of the wrapping tape.

Q: When should I use this coating for pipelines?

A: This coating is suitable for both new pipeline installations and maintenance of existing lines, especially where corrosion protection and chemical resistance are priorities.

Q: Where can this pipe wrapping coating be applied?

A: IWL Pipe Wrapping Coating can be used on underground pipelines, above-ground lines, joints, bends, and other pipeline fittings requiring robust protection.

Q: What are the main benefits of manual application for this tape?

A: Manual application allows for precise, wrap-around installation, ensuring total coverage and strong adhesion, even on irregular pipe surfaces.

Q: What is the typical shelf life under proper storage conditions?

A: Under recommended storage conditions, the shelf life of IWL Pipe Wrapping Coating is at least 12 months, maintaining its top performance and adhesive quality.
